1961-2014年广东汛期小时强降水的日变化特征 被引量:8

The characteristics of diurnal variations of hourly heavy precipitation in flood seasons in Guangdong during 1961-2014

摘要 利用1961-2014年广东32个地面气象观测站逐小时降水资料,分析了广东小时强降水的降水量、降水频次和降水强度在整个汛期以及前、后汛期的日变化特征和空间分布差异。结果表明,广东区域平均的汛期小时强降水的降水量、降水频次的峰值都是出现在下午16时,次峰值出现在上午8时,而小时强降水的强度日变化不明显。广东汛期小时强降水量和降水频次的峰值分布存在区域差异,南部沿海峰值出现在早晨(6-9时)和中午(10-13时),雷州半岛和其余地区出现在下午(14-20时)。小时强降水的强度峰值在白天和夜晚都可以出现。前、后汛期小时强降水量日峰值振幅存在3个大值中心,分别位于西部的罗定,东部的五华和北部的南雄、连平。小时强降水频次日峰值振幅总体呈从沿海向内陆增加的趋势,而强度日峰值振幅区域差异小。 The characteristics of diurnal variations in amount,frequency and intensity of hourly heavy precipitation in flood seasons,including the first and second flood seasons,and the spatial distribution were studied based on the hourly precipitation data from 32 meteorological observational stations in Guangdongduring 1961-2014.The results show that the peak of hourly heavy precipitation amount and frequency occurred at 16:00,the second peak occurred at 08:00,but the intensity diurnal variations of heavy precipitation were not obvious.There were regional differences at the peak of hourly heavy precipitation amount and frequency in flood seasons.The peak occurred in the morning(06:00 to 09:00)and at noon(10:00 to 13:00)in southern coastal areas,in the afternoon(14:00 to 20:00)in Leizhou Peninsula and the rest of Guangdong.The peak of hourly heavy precipitation intensity occurred on day and night.There were three high-value centers of the peaking amplitudes of hourly heavy precipitation amount during the first and second flood seasons,located in western Lauding,eastern Wuhua,northern Nanxiong and Lianpin.The peaking amplitudes of hourly heavy precipitation frequency showed increasing trend from coastal areas to inland,but there was little regional difference of the peaking amplitudes of hourly heavy precipitation intensity.
